The Clayfield is a new 102-room luxury boutique hotel opening in Niagara-on-the-Lake and part of the Unbound Collection by Hyatt. Operated by Urgo Hotels & Resorts Canada, the hotel will deliver a refined, highly personalized guest experience grounded in calm luxury, craftsmanship, and a strong sense of place. The Spa at The Clayfield is a thoughtfully designed, intimate space offering a refined, restorative experience that reflects the hotel’s sense of place, craftsmanship, and quiet luxury.

The Spa Manager plays a central role in bringing this vision to life. Leading the spa through final pre‑opening and into full operation, this role is responsible for shaping the experience, building the team, and establishing the standards that will define the spa from day one. Reporting to the General Manager, the position combines hands‑on operational leadership with a strong sense of service, aesthetic awareness, and disciplined execution.

What You’ll Do
  • Support pre‑opening activities including hiring, training, SOP development, treatment protocols, systems setup, and operational readiness.
  • Recruit, train, and lead spa team members including therapists and attendants, with a strong focus on service excellence, professionalism, and guest care.
  • Develop staffing models and schedules that align availability with demand and support optimal treatment room utilization.
  • Set, uphold, and model service standards, ensuring a calm, intuitive, and consistently high‑quality spa experience.
  • Lead spa operations to deliver a seamless guest journey from arrival through treatment and departure.
  • Ensure treatment rooms and spa areas meet the highest standards of cleanliness, ambience, and readiness at all times.
  • Maintain a visible leadership presence, supporting the team and engaging directly with guests.
  • Actively monitor guest feedback and treatment quality, responding to issues with professionalism and care.
  • Drive revenue through effective scheduling, treatment mix, and retail performance.
  • Oversee retail, inventory, and professional product usage to ensure both presentation and control.
  • Participate in budgeting and maintain control of labour and operating expenses while upholding service standards.
  • Partner closely with Rooms, Engineering, Food & Beverage, and other departments to support a seamless overall guest experience.
  • Ensure compliance with brand standards, health and safety requirements, and local regulations.
